WebNov 16, 2024 · Prenatal visits aim to detect high-risk pregnancies and to monitor the course of pregnancy and fetal development . They involve recording the mother's medical history, consultations, physical and gynecological examinations, laboratory diagnostic analyses, and regular ultrasound screening. WebApr 19, 2024 · In your first trimester, you will have a prenatal visit every month. The visits may be quick, but they are still important. It is OK to bring your partner or labor coach with you. During your visits, your doctor or midwife will: Weigh you. Check your blood pressure. Check for fetal heart sounds.

WebWhy is a Papanicolaou test done at the first prenatal visit? It identifies abnormal cervical cells. A Pap test is a test for cervical cancer. Should abnormal cells be present, the woman may need to make a decision about her priorities of therapy for cervical disease or continuing the pregnancy.
